Modern electronic equipment requires efficient heat dissipation due to its high integration, high-density assembly, and high-speed operation. As the energy consumption of electronic equipment continuously increases, the research of heat dissipation technologies is being more important. Liquid cooling has emerged as a superior technology for data centers, surpassing traditional cooling methods.
In particular, cold-plate liquid cooling represents a significant advancement in heat dissipation. However, with the introduction of cooling liquid into the equipment room, a reliable liquid cooling system becomes imperative.

The certified xFusion liquid-cooled rack-scale server adopts overhead cabling and underfloor water piping and supports 100% liquid-cooling heat dissipation. The native liquid-cooling cabinet incorporates a three-level reliability design from boards to cabinets and equipment rooms. The design considers liquid cooling space, pipelines, and interfaces from the beginning, supporting high density, solid reliability, and easy O&M of the entire system.
During the certification testing, the rack server's liquid cooling system is rigorously tested in all aspects based on TÜV Rheinland's expertise, working principles of liquid cooling systems, and applicable international and industry standards.
The compatibility between the cold plate, cooling system, and cooling medium is tested through the temperature acceleration model. After accelerated aging of components, the safety and reliability of each component and leakage of the liquid cooling system are evaluated to determine the system's leakage prevention capability.
